Cíle předmětu
The course focuses on pedagogical approaches supporting a process of intercultural development by engaging diversity across the curriculum and teaching content. Students learn to view classroom as a site of intercultural learning, they improve their skills in structuring and facilitating classroom interactions that foster engagement with diversity and support intercultural development. Students use approaches and resources that are culturally inclusive and view learners as assets with valuable and diverse strengths and experiences. Students use their e-portfolio to record and evaluate cross-cultural case studies of intercultural learning opportunities at school and other learning facilities. In international teams, they create a plan of activities purposefully engaging diversity of pupils of various cultural background.
Výstupy z učení
By the end of the course, students will: - develop their intercultural competence, i.e. attitudes, knowledge, and skills to be able to actively engage with diversity of their pupils, curriculum, teaching, and learning contents - be able to apply the principles of Intercultural pedagogy in various contexts in and outside the classroom, namely: - demonstrate their capacity for effective and culturally appropriate interaction with pupils of different backgrounds - be able to recognize cultural differences of pupils and view them as assets with valuable and diverse experience - demonstrate how to work with pupils’ different perspectives and deepen their empathy through mindful listening and facilitated reflections - develop their capacity to maximize pupils’ purposeful intercultural interaction by providing them with opportunities for reflection and perspective taking, maximizing pupil’s experiential knowledge, and accommodating pupil’s diverse styles of communication - demonstrate their capacity to suspend judgement and respond to micro-aggressions and biased comments in various situations in and outside classroom - demonstrate their capacity to work with pupils’ anxiety thresholds and discomfort and facilitate pupils’ mindfulness and interculturally appropriate interactions
Osnova
  • 1) Intercultural development theories and the process of intercultural competence development 2) Development of Attitudes: respect, openness, curiosity 3) Development of cultural knowledge and cultural awareness 4) Development of intercultural skills 5) Intercultural Competence Development in Intercultural Pedagogy: from content-based pedagogy to learners’ experiential learning 6) Intercultural Pedagogy course and classroom design: purposeful interaction, opportunities for reflection and perspective taking, pupils’ experiential knowledge 7) Practicing Intercultural Pedagogy: anxiety thresholds and discomfort in pupils’ interactions, developing pupils’ tolerance for ambiguity, managing pupils’ interactions, responding to micro-aggressions and biases
